Customers who have booked to fly to and from parts of the UK today could face disruptions due to poor weather conditions. This will affect passengers at London Gatwick airport and the airline apologised for the delays that are outside its control. Ryanair said there are “potential disruptions” because of fog and customers will be contacted if this affects their flights.
